Malaysia’s largest movie theater operator Golden Screen Cinemas is to acquire the country’s third largest player MBO, which last year filed for a creditor’s voluntary winding-up agreement as a resu…

’ negative impact on business. The move comes at a time when many of Malaysia’s cinemas are poised to reopen after the latest COVID shutdown.

MBO had operated 27 complexes across 10 states, though some of these were quickly hit by Malaysia’s lockdown measures, known as movement control orders. GSC operates 344 screens in 34 locations in Malaysia, though is understood to have permanently shuttered two multiplexes. It also operates 108 screens in 18 locations in Vietnam through a partnership with Galaxy Studio.

On Tuesday, the government said that capital territory Kuala Lumpur and the most populous states Selangor, Johor and Penang states would see their MCOs downgraded from Friday. The National Film Development Corporation said on its website that filming production and cinema operations can restart under those conditions.
